The Role:
The Quantity Surveyor will provide commercial support to project teams, maintaining commercial information and ensuring compliance with contractual requirements and the Company's 'Three Pillar' objectives. They will liaise with customer representatives and other third parties on commercial issues, including agreement of variations, claims and any additional payments.
Barhale's civil engineering and infrastructure projects are varied in value, complexity, and duration, from established frameworks to individual bespoke projects and unplanned emergency works. With projects varying from £200k to £10m+, you will be essential in driving efficiencies within the scope of work, driving cost efficiency and providing a high standard of commercial analysis. The role will see you demonstrating your commercial acumen daily, by identifying, recording, tracking and realising commercial opportunities, whilst mitigating business risk.
